Summary

The Fleet Assurance Analyst is responsible for reviewing operational data and dashboards to develop actionable business insights across LiftOne's service and fleet management platforms. This individual will develop greater customer engagement through LiftOne's growing market footprint, help drive service performance, and enable continuous improvement efforts.

The ideal candidate should be self-directed and focused on delivering business impact. The candidate should be able to understand business problems, formulate actionable plans, and create leads for customer engagement. The candidate should also be an effective communicator, capable of delivering insights in a concise and consumable manner to both technical and non-technical audiences.

Essential Functions

  • Translate Fleet and Asset key performance indicators into customer recommendations
    • Minimizing downtime from Scheduled vs. Unscheduled work order evaluation
    • Optimizing fleet life with hour meter and equipment usage analysis
    • Reducing total cost of ownership with maintenance agreements and PM plans
  • Collaborate with finance and sales teams to help optimize customer fleet mix and asset management
    • Organizing recommendations for fleet replacement through break even analysis
  • Manage the dashboard tools to guide exception management capabilities
  • Develop deep understanding of LiftOne operations and strategy
  • Review dashboards and collaborate with Data Governance team to ensure data integrity
  • Other duties as assigned.
